Theater for the New City Closes JUST SEX

Following its acclaimed, sold-out run earlier this season as part of Theater for the New City's Dream Up Festival, playwright Brandt Johnson's JUST SEX returned to Theater for the New City (155 First Avenue) for a limited Off-Broadway engagement and closes tonight, April 15. Alex Kilgore (founding Artistic Director of stageFARM – OLIVER PARKER!, THE GINGERBREAD HOUSE, VENGEANCE) directed.

What are the moral boundaries of cybersex? What's the difference between pixels and flesh? In JUST SEX, a brisk new comedy by Brandt Johnson, Katherine and William are in lust with other people - but married to each other. Unwilling to cheat, they open their marriage, log on, and get off. They confront frequent, hilarious reminders that extramarital escapades can lead to much more than just sex. What begins as a simple online exercise in physical release becomes a complex, real-life challenge to the couple's notions of normalcy, love, and fidelity.

Directed by Alex Kilgore, the cast of JUST SEX featured Brandt Johnson, Alex Kilgore, Tasha Lawrence and Meghan Miller.

As Founding Artistic Director of the Off-Broadway company the stageFARM, Alex Kilgore conceived, commissioned and directed 2008's SPIN series (Gina Gionfriddo, Elizabeth Meriwether, Adam Rapp, Mark Schultz, and Judith Thompson), as well as 2007's VENGEANCE series (Neena Beber, Ron Fitzgerald, Gina Gionfriddo, Julian Sheppard, and Francine Volpe). Mr. Kilgore also directed the world premiere of David Folwell's DRUG BUDDY for the stageFARM at Cherry Lane and produced Off-Broadway premieres of Elizabeth Meriwether's OLIVER PARKER!, Mark Schultz's THE GINGERBREAD HOUSE (Drama League Award - Bobby Cannavale), and Gina Gionfriddo's U.S. DRAG. His acting credits include:  the U.S. premieres of David Folwell's BOISE (Rattlestick - 2004 Outer Critics Circle Nomination), Philip Ridley's THE PITCHFORK DISNEY (Blue Light Theater Co.), REFUGE by Jessica Goldberg, and LOST HIGHWAY (as Hank Williams). 

Tasha Lawrence's Broadway credits: WILDER, WILDER, WILDER (Tony nomination), GOOD PEOPLE (Manhattan Theatre Club), and PROOF (national tour). Other credits include: Sam Hunter's THE WHALE (Denver Center), Keith Reddin's HUMAN ERROR (City Theatre), Daisy Foote's BHUTAN (Cherry Lane), DANGEROUS LIAISONS (Huntington Theatre), Craig Wright's THE PAVILION (Rattlestick), BETRAYAL (Northern Stage), BAD DATES (City Theatre), THE DIRECTOR (Arclight Theatre), JUNE MOON (Drama Department), HE SHE THEM (Shubert Theatre), George F. Walker's SUBURBAN MOTEL (Rattlestick Theatre). Film and Television: Hangnail (Slamdance, 2011), Romance and Cigarettes (John Turturro), all the "Law and Orders," "Third Watch" (recurring), "Deadline," "Kevin Hill," "Royal Pains," "All My Children," "Loving," and "The Line" (Gemini, ACTRA nominations, best actress). 

JUST SEX is Brandt Johnson's second play to be produced. He performed his first play, a solo show called Give and Go: LEARNING FROM LOSING TO THE HARLEM GLOBETROTTERS, at FringeNYC 2007 and again at New York's Metropolitan Playhouse in 2010. Mr. Johnson's other acting credits include Walt Disney's Broadway workshop of HOOPZ, directed by Savion Glover and Kenny Leon; the Off-Broadway production of THE PITCHFORK DISNEY (Blue Light Theater Co.); and the workshop of JOE FEARLESS with Matthew Broderick and Rosie Perez

Meghan Miller was last seen on stage in the play HAUNTED HOUSE at the Irish Repertory Theatre. She is also a member of the all-girl vaudeville punk trio The Bambi Killers.

The Pulitzer Prize-winning Theater for the New City is committed to developing and nurturing creative talent in the New York City area. Programs sponsored by the Theater include the Resident Theater Program, Arts-in-Education Program, Summer Street Theater Tour, the Lower East Side Festival of the Arts, the Village Halloween Costume Ball and, most recently, the Dream Up Festival of New Plays.  The Emerging Playwrights Program was founded in 1984 as part of the Resident Theater Program, and seeks to create a space where theater artists have room to develop new visions, free of commercial restraint and pressure.  Past productions have included song, dance, music, puppetry, poetry, and epic styles of drama, and have garnered 43 Obie Awards.
